Traditional Food Packaging Materials: Glass, Metal, and Cardboard

Conventional food packaging materials, including glass, metal, and cardboard, have remained integral to the preservation and distribution of food products. Glass containers, renowned for their non-porous properties and inert properties, safeguard food from external contaminants while enabling consumers to see the contents. Metal packaging, such as cans and tins, offers robustness and an extended shelf life, making it suitable for perishable items. Aluminum and steel are commonly used because of their lightweight properties and recyclability. Cardboard, a flexible and biodegradable material, offers structural support for various food items, from cereals to frozen goods. It is also easily customizable with printing for branding purposes. Each of these materials has unique benefits, adding to food safety and decreasing spoilage. Their longstanding use underscores the value of traditional packaging in the food industry, even as new materials and innovations emerge in response to shifting consumer preferences and environmental concerns.

Current Developments in Food Packaging: Bioplastics and Edible Solutions

As recognition of environmental challenges expands, the food packaging industry is increasingly embracing cutting-edge developments such as bioplastics and edible packaging. Bioplastics, produced from renewable resources like corn starch and sugarcane, present a sustainable alternative to standard petroleum-based plastics. These materials not only decrease dependency on fossil fuels but also have the potential to biodegrade, reducing waste in landfills.

Concurrently, edible packaging solutions are gaining traction. These cutting-edge materials can be made from carbohydrates, proteins, or lipids and are intended to be eaten along with the food products they preserve. Consumable films and coatings function to enhance flavor, prolong shelf life, and decrease food waste.

Both bioplastics and edible solutions represent a substantial shift in the direction of sustainability in food packaging. As producers implement these innovations, they support a circular economy, helping to mitigate the environmental impact of packaging while satisfying consumer demand for environmentally friendly options.

How Food Packaging Contributes to Food Safety and Preservation

Food packaging fulfills an essential role in maintaining food safety and preservation, discover now serving as the primary barrier against contamination and spoilage. Through establishing a protective layer between food and environmental elements like air, moisture, and pathogens, packaging helps maintain product quality throughout its shelf life. The application of materials such as vacuum-sealed plastics and modified atmosphere packaging prevents oxidation and microbial growth, minimizing food waste and prolonging freshness.

Moreover, correct labeling and tamper-evident features increase consumer trust by providing vital information about expiration dates and safe handling practices. Modern designs, such as resealable pouches, enable repeated access while minimizing exposure to contaminants. Furthermore, advancements in smart packaging technology, which can observe and indicate spoilage, are appearing as vital tools in food safety. In summary, effective food packaging not only safeguards the integrity of food products but also promotes public health by reducing the risks associated with foodborne illnesses.

Green Solutions in Food Packaging: Decreasing Waste and Carbon Footprint

How do sustainable practices in food packaging contribute to a healthier planet? By adopting eco-friendly materials and reducing waste, the food packaging industry can considerably decrease its environmental impact. Eco-friendly biodegradable materials, such as plant-based plastics, replace traditional petroleum-based alternatives, allowing for easier breakdown and reducing landfill contributions. Moreover, lightweight packaging designs reduce material usage and transportation emissions, working to shrink carbon footprints.

Emphasizing recyclability also fulfills a critical role; materials created for simple recycling can foster consumer participation and reduce the incidence of waste. Companies steadily adopt creative practices such as refillable containers and decreased packaging sizes, which not only improve resource use but also engage environmentally conscious consumers. Through these sustainable practices, the food packaging sector can contribute to a circular economy, where resources are repurposed and waste is reduced, finally leading to a more sustainable planet for future generations.

Emerging Developments in Food Packaging: Intelligent Systems and Consumer Choices

Which cutting-edge developments are defining the future of food packaging as consumer preferences shift? The industry is steadily shifting to smart packaging solutions that boost user experience and ensure product safety. Innovations including temperature-sensitive materials and QR codes are attracting attention, allowing consumers to trace freshness and origin. Additionally, biodegradable and compostable materials are being embraced as awareness of environmental impact grows.

Additionally, the growth of e-commerce has driven the creation of packaging that can withstand shipping while minimizing waste. Reduced-weight designs and minimalistic approaches are also growing widespread, meeting consumer desire for convenience and sustainability.

With health-focused decisions driving consumer habits, packaging that incorporates features like resealability and portion control is gaining momentum. These trends indicate a shift toward more intelligent and eco-friendly solutions that match consumer values, underscoring the need for manufacturers to adjust to shifting demands in the food packaging landscape.

How Can Food Packaging Materials Impact Flavor and Freshness?

Food packaging materials substantially affect taste quality and product freshness by creating barriers against light, moisture, and oxygen. Appropriately designed packaging can keep flavor intact and extend shelf life, ensuring products stay appealing and safe for consumers.

What Rules Govern Food Packaging Safety Requirements?

Safety standards for food packaging are regulated by agencies including the FDA and EFSA, which set guidelines on material safety, labeling, and environmental impact to ensure consumer health and product integrity.

How Can Buyers Recognize Environmentally Friendly Packaging Options?

Customers can find eco-friendly packaging options by searching for certifications, such as compostable or recyclable logos, checking for minimal packaging, and selecting products with eco-friendly materials, thus making informed selections that support environmental sustainability.

What Are the Environmental Consequences of Plastic Food Packaging?

Plastic food packaging contributes significantly to environmental issues, including pollution, wildlife harm, and greenhouse gas emissions. Its endurance in natural habitats causes prolonged ecological destruction, emphasizing the urgent need for sustainable alternatives in packaging solutions.

How Does Food Packaging Influence Consumer Purchasing Decisions?

Packaging for food products greatly affects consumer purchasing decisions by capturing interest through aesthetic elements, communicating quality standards, and offering critical details. Striking graphics and environmentally responsible materials often persuade consumers to choose one product over another.
